Being a landlord comes with a unique set of responsibilities and challenges. From finding and screening tenants to managing properties and addressing maintenance issues, there is a lot to consider when entering the world of real estate investment. That’s why taking a comprehensive course for landlords can be incredibly beneficial in helping you navigate the complex landscape of property management.

One of the key reasons why landlords should consider enrolling in a course is to gain a better understanding of the legalities involved in renting out properties. Landlord-tenant laws can vary from state to state, and it’s crucial to be well-versed in the regulations that govern your specific area. A good landlord course will cover topics such as fair housing laws, lease agreements, eviction procedures, and tenant rights, giving you the knowledge and tools you need to protect yourself and your investment.

In addition to legal considerations, a course for landlords can also provide valuable insights into effective property management practices. From setting rent prices to conducting regular inspections, there are many factors to consider when it comes to maintaining a rental property. By learning best practices for property maintenance, budgeting, and tenant communication, you can ensure that your properties remain profitable and well-maintained for years to come.

Furthermore, a landlord course can help you develop essential skills for successful property advertising and tenant screening. The ability to attract high-quality tenants is crucial for minimizing vacancies and keeping your rental income steady. A good course will teach you how to create compelling property listings, how to conduct thorough background checks on prospective tenants, and how to choose the right tenants for your properties.
